Russians use special passes on the TOT to collect information on local residents

The occupiers collect data on local residents and their movements with the help of so-called special passes, as they are necessary for movement between populated areas of the captured districts of the Zaporizhzhia region.

We have already reported that the occupiers have restricted the free movement of the TOT population, and now to leave Melitopol or Berdyansk, you need permission from the “commandant’s office”. However, we draw attention to another aspect of this crime.

When filling out it is necessary to indicate the purpose of movement and personal data of who is moving and to whom. In this way occupiers not only hinder the movement of residents, but also collect personal information, and connections between them.

At the same time, the Russians also blocked the exit from the TOT to the territories under the control of the Government of Ukraine, despite their statements about concern for the locals and the need for “evacuation”. In this way the enemy turned TOT into a regime facility or an open-air prison, where you have to report every movement, but even this does not guarantee peace.
